TV ratings wrap: MasterChef Australia goes out with a bang

MasterChef Australia’s winner announcement served an entertainment and key demos win for Ten on Sunday night. However, the episode’s average viewership tied with Seven’s Dancing with the Stars.

After two rounds of culinary competition, including a gruelling pressure test of more than five hours where the final two contestants were challenged to make a chocolate clock by popular pâtissier Amaury Guichon, Brent Draper emerged as the winner of this season’s MasterChef.

MasterChef Australia winner, Brent Draper

The winner announcement slot attracted 698,000 metro viewers. However, the finale episode aired to 614,000 metro viewers on average, the same as Dancing with the Stars.

In 2022, the MasterChef Australia finale brought in an average of 755,000 FTA metro viewers, with 875,000 tuning in for the last 15 minutes.

Meanwhile, the Wimbledon men’s final at 11pm on Nine brought in 253,000 metro viewers.

Seven won Sunday night with a network share of 28.4%, and 21.1% primary channel share.

Nine won the week ended 15 July with a 31% network share, followed by Seven with 27.8%, Ten with 17.1% and ABC with 14.6%.
